Before āž”ļø After

Sometimes the biggest improvements happen when you slow things down.

We started this lesson by taking video so she could see what was happening. She was getting stuck behind her hip, but she couldn’t quite feel it during the pitch. Seeing it on video helped connect the dots.

From there, we broke the pitch down piece by piece—starting on her knee, keeping her hips open, feeling the arm work through the slot, and releasing at her thigh. We also used the bungee to help learn stabilization by using her core and glutes. By simplifying the movement, she was able to improve her timing and finally feel what we had been talking about.

By the end of the lesson, she was no longer behind her hip.

The power of breaking down the pitch isn’t just about mechanics—it’s about creating awareness, feel, and confidence.

If your fingers don’t get all the way around the ball, you’re limiting your ability to create true spin and movement. Getting your fingers around the ball allows you to stay connected longer, apply pressure in the right direction, and create that sharp turning action that makes a curveball break.

Don’t just throw the pitch—turn it. The movement happens when your fingertips stay involved through release.

✨ Better finger position = better spin = more movement.

Stop pushing the drop ball. āœ‹šŸ„Ž
The magic happens when the fingertips take over. Snap. Turn. Flip the top.
That’s where true drop ball spin starts to come alive.
The goal here is to flip the spinner with her fingertips, not push the spinner up and around.
